Output bfbc626befa895ffb2feead0bde7d70ba6014abe73d71ae34c0453cf9d2f9457:129

value
46618
script pubkey
OP_0 OP_PUSHBYTES_20 67f9cf46a341c330e5177fac6029a5341e86ea86
address
bc1qvluu734rg8pnpegh07kxq2d9xs0gd65xuf8zl2
transaction
bfbc626befa895ffb2feead0bde7d70ba6014abe73d71ae34c0453cf9d2f9457
confirmations
63721
spent
true